MNFU urging owners to prevent 'such suffering'
The Manx National Farmers' Union is reminding dog owners to keep their animals on leads to protect livestock.
It's after a sheep was killed in the Colby area after being bitten and chased into a river where its thought the animal drowned.
The MNFU is now urging dog owners not to cause 'such suffering' and to walk them responsibly.
It says it's trying to find out more information before involving the police.
